A popular meal available in the Ramadan market is murtabak. But since the bazaars started, numerous customers have encountered vendors who are charging unreasonable prices and selling spoiled food.

Yet recently, a customer who bought murtabak at an undisclosed Ramadan bazaar had a different experience all around.

Through a sharing that went viral on social media, the man praised the deliciousness of the murtabak he bought.

However, he almost choked while enjoying the food after claiming that there was another hard 'filling' in it.

Based on some pictures that were uploaded, it appears that two 10-cent coins were found in the murtabak.

"Alhamdulillah, murtabak was delicious. But that's it..."

"Fortunately I didn't choke... I don't want to find fault, I just want to share a story," he said on Facebook.
